Target Shoplifter: ‘Can I Just Get a Ticket?’

-

A Target shoplifting suspect in Evans who was caught stealing more than $850 in electronics Thursday asked the cop to let him off with a ticket.

“I know I just shoplifted, but could I just get a ticket or something and not have to go to jail?” suspect Henry Campbell reportedly asked the arresting deputy at the Evans Target.

Uh, no.

If anyone deserved jail, it was this suspect. According to the deputy’s report, he came armed with his own magnet to clear security devices on the electronics. Campbell was seen using the magnet on two Beats headphones, a Fitbit and a Garmin fitness watch. He then placed them into a bean bag chair.

Henry Campbell, 35, Shoplfiting - felonyNot only was Campbell arrested, the 35-year-old suspect was tied to another shoplifting at the same store on May 18. That’s when he came with another man and distracted an employee while using the magnet to defeat the protection spider-wrap.

One of the suspects placed the stolen item in a bag and the pair left.
